TEMECULA, CA July 3rd, 2013: ULTRA4 Racing announced this week that the Nitto Tire National Championship will be moved from Texas to Las Vegas, Nevada. The race will now be held on Moapa Indian Reservation land on Friday, September 27th. The land is located just north of Las Vegas, NV, and the new location offers a combination of high speed desert and technical rock crawling. Drivers can expect similar terrain to ULTRA4's biggest race, the Griffin King of The Hammers Presented by Nitto Tire.

"Moving the championship was not a decision we made lightly" said ULTRA4 Racing founder, Dave Cole, who went on to say, "Las Vegas provides easier access for fans and sponsors and the venue offers ideal terrain to showcase our drivers and our series. The Nitto Tire National Championship is growing, and the Las Vegas property provides room for that growth."

The Las Vegas property is also large enough to accommodate more than 50 cars, which was the limit in Texas. The top 50 ULTRA4 drivers based on series points will still be given first priority to race at the championship. However, the race will be opened to all ULTRA4 drivers as well as Pro Comp Stock and Rubicon Express Modified vehicles who wish to compete in Friday's race.



Pre-running will be available on Thursday with the race the following day. Starting position will be determined by Nitto Tire National series points; the driver with the most championship points will have the pole position. Should there be a tie in series points, starting position will then be based on the drivers' highest scoring single race in the 2013 season. East Coast Drivers that have raced in 2013 with the intention of going to Nationals should keep a look out for a pending announcement in the next several weeks regarding fuel credits to help with the additional fuel costs.

..Here is some more spectator info..;)

Here is the deal for Spectators:

There will be a 'short course' infield at main pits where you can see the start/finish, pit action, and jumbotron coverage of the race. Contingency for the HDRA race on Saturday will also be going on at the same location during our race.

I have decided to add one remote area. This will be a little tricky but the opportunity is amazing. There is a section of the course that is between two of the rock trails and up on a hill. You can see a couple miles of go fast a HUGE downhill rock trail and a long uphill canyon that is 15 cars wide with multiple ledges.

The tricky part is there is no way to get to it without crossing race course. We will offer 'escorted' access to the area but you will be committed to that location for the duration of the race. The marshalls will be leaving the main pit at 8:00 AM and leading the spectator group to the location. Once there you will not be able to leave until escorted back at the completion of the race (5:00 PM). I will work on a port-a-potty but food and water will be your responsibility.

This is not 'Open' land. This area has NEVER been used before. No one has driven on the rocks and more importantly no one has put a couple hundred spectators on the hill there. Everyone signing up for this opportunity is also signing up to help us the leave the area as beautiful and trash free as it is now.

I realize it is an unusual situation for a spectator area. I had intended on offering no remote spectator areas at all but this area is too amazing to keep under wraps.

The live coverage will shoot from both rock trails if you can't make it out.

Additionally, there may be limited seats available for the Awards Ceremony on Friday night at Treasure Island.

Spectators are allowed to use the Ultra4 room code at TI. Room block closes on 9/5

Nitto Tire National Championship Schedule of Events

9/25 – 9/27

Wednesday 9/25

12 PM-5 PM – Registration opens at Treasure Island

Thursday 9/26

8 AM-4 PM Registration and Tech open – Drivers can pick up IRC as well – Costs to be same as KOH for units $175 for 4400s and $150 for 4500s
9 AM – 4 PM Pre-running open. Those pre-running will require a special wrist band and every vehicle pre-running will be required to have a sticker for pre-running. Anyone caught pre-running without wrist bands and stickers on vehicles will be disqualified. Pre-running wrist bands can be obtained with a receipt showing proof of $25 worth of purchase at the Moapa Indian Travel Center on site for each person who will be pre-running. Any purchase worth $25 qualifies (ice, gas, fireworks, etc). If you do not have a receipt showing $25 worth of purchase, you can purchase a wristband for $25 at registration. Every car that is pre-running needs a sticker.
8 PM – 10 PM Mandatory Drivers Meeting – Treasure Island Ballrooms A & B.

Friday 9/27

7 AM – Race cars need to be on site
8 AM – Drivers need to be lined up. Any cars not lined up by 8AM will take a rear start.
9 AM – Race Begins – 130 Mile race for 4400s and 65 miles for Pro Comp Stock and Rubicon Express Modified vehicles
4 PM – End of Race
9 PM – 11 PM – Awards Ceremony for Season and Race – Treasure Island Ballrooms A & B.
